TXTextControl.HeaderFooter Property

This property determines which kind of headers and/or footers the document or a section contains. Headers and footers are only displayed, if the ViewMode property has been set to Page View. The SectionCurrent property determines the part of the document. Using this property, a header or footer is not automatically activated. The HeaderFooterActivate method or the built-in mouse interface can be used to activate a header or footer.

Syntax

TXTextControl.HeaderFooter [= HeadersFooters]
SettingDescription
txHeader (1)Inserts a header.
txFirstHeader (2)Inserts a special header for the first page.
txFooter (4)Inserts a footer.
txFirstFooter (8)Inserts a special footer for the first page.

Remarks

The property value can be the sum of one or more of the specified settings.

Data Types

Integer.

Limitations

Run time only.
